Output 34feb791ca0f517ff8617b8fddd33ca85d3933937d3df66eb948bfd89195d352:14

value
1520904759
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cd92970f503bfc499ed945d6751aa0318a13698f OP_EQUAL
address
3LRz48GYmW1sbLPFNQV5ZaCNPQxDMXGpWT
transaction
34feb791ca0f517ff8617b8fddd33ca85d3933937d3df66eb948bfd89195d352
confirmations
330354
spent
true